Cocoa Hoppy's Story
Cocoa Hoppy is a 1-year-old friendly bunny who was surrendered to us due to one of the kids in the family developing allergies. He is very personable and loves greeting us at the door, re-arranging his cage space, and munching on his daily greens. His previous owners said that he loved to be around their kids and would seek them out to sit near them. When he is out of his cage, he loves to hop around and would benefit from a home with a lot of space for him to run. Like many bunnies, Cocoa can sometimes be unhappy about people entering or moving things around in his cage. We were told that his litter box habits were pretty good, but he has regressed a bit since coming to the Shelter. He will be neutered soon. <br/><br/>Rabbits are active, gentle pets that are happiest and healthiest when they have a large clean cage, lots of play time out of their cage, and plenty of fresh hay and veggies daily. All of the Medfield Shelter's bunnies are indoor pets and would not do well outside in a hutch.
